Meaning
The 🇸🇩 emoji depicts the national flag of Sudan. It is used to represent the country in various digital communications, including references to its culture, geography, or nationality.

Technical Notes
The 🇸🇩 emoji consists of regional indicator symbols U+1F1F8 (S) and U+1F1E9 (D). It was added around Unicode 6.0 (2010). Appearance varies by platform but consistently shows the Sudan flag with horizontal red, white, and black stripes and a green triangle. It does not support skin tone variations.
